Candy Store & Market Village

4.1 35 reviews 09:00 AM - 05:00 PM 5235 Great Eastern Hwy, Mahogany Creek WA 6072, Australia

Discover this place

Candy Store & Market Village, located at 5235 Great Eastern Hwy in Mahogany Creek, WA, is a delightful destination that combines the charm of a cozy coffee shop with a vibrant gift and lolly store. Reviews highlight the warm hospitality provided by the owners, who seem genuinely invested in making each visitor's experience memorable. Joël praised the delicious milkshakes, while Lisa was particularly drawn to the extensive selection of sweets and unique flavors, including a divine honeycomb milkshake.

The atmosphere is inviting, with many visitors appreciating the clean and well-maintained facilities, including showers and toilets, albeit a bit outdated. Sue praised the community vibe, especially around the fire pit, where locals gather to share stories. The park's setting does come with some traffic noise from the highway, but many found it manageable, especially with the friendly interactions and captivating variety of locally made products available.

If you're seeking a place to unwind with tasty treats, local jams, and a charming ambiance, Candy Store & Market Village is a must-visit. Many guests have expressed their intention to return, making it evident that this establishment leaves a lasting impression.

Sue Parkinson
Oct 18, 2025

We were a group of 6 with 3 vans needing accommodation as we wanted to cycle the Pedal and Pint trail on the weekend. I found this place on the website and thought we’d give it a go. So glad we did. It is a fabulous little stop over. It is actually a residential park but have space for people travelling through or just need a night or 2 also. The owners of the park were so lovely and accommodating. They have an amazing little coffee shop/gift shop/ lolly shop with amazing locally made gifts and goods. I challenge anyone to walk out with nothing. They also have a great fire pit area for fire season. We, luckily, had the last weekend for it. There was heaps of wood so we cranked it up and many of the locals also sat around chatting with us. All very friendly with lots of stories to tell and some had great knowledge of the area. Although the temporary sites only have power, no water, there are also shower and toilet facilities. They are older but well maintained and very clean and functional. They also have a pen with lots of beautiful Guinea pigs. Also kept very clean and maintained. I couldn’t actually fault the place or the people. The one and ONLY drawback is it is right on Great Eastern Highway so there is quite a bit of traffic noise. Not anyone’s fault and can’t be helped. I would suggest earplugs if it affects you. We were fine with it. We would definitely go back and would also recommend it to others. Especially if they were wanting to do the bike trail.
